SIG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2014 in Review

341 of the 3,749 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Signet Jewelers (SIG) for Q4 2014, worth a combined $9.36B — up 15% from $8.14B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 71 funds opened new SIG positions and 35 closed out — a net gain of 36 holders — while 117 added to existing stakes and 122 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$140M. The largest seller was D.E. Shaw & Co, cutting an estimated $130M.
